Checked against the visible spectrum
There is no such thing as olive light
Dark yellow, and one of the clearest demonstrations that brightness changes the name of a colour without changing its frequency.

Light and dark olive
Yellow at low brightness — so there is no frequency for a shade to shift. Both versions are that same mixture at different brightness.
Light olive
Olive has no wavelength to begin with, so its light version is a mixture diluted further with white. There is nothing to measure in either. Read as stubborn practicality held more lightly.Dark olive
A darker mixture, still with no single frequency behind it. Darkness here is reduced brightness rather than a different colour. Read as suspicion presented as realism — the strained version.Questions about the olive aura

Is olive a real colour of light?
No — it is yellow at low brightness. So it cannot appear as a band in a rainbow, where each stripe is one frequency. 19 of 31 aura colours are built this way.
